Understanding Fraction Addition

How to Add Fractions

To add fractions, you need to ensure they have a common denominator. Then add the numerators:

\( \frac{a}{b} + \frac{c}{d} = \frac{ad + bc}{bd} \) (when denominators are different)

Or simply \( \frac{a}{b} + \frac{c}{b} = \frac{a + c}{b} \) (when denominators are the same)

Why Simplify Fractions?

Simplifying fractions makes them easier to work with and understand. A fraction is in its simplest form when the numerator and denominator have no common factors other than 1.

To simplify a fraction, divide both the numerator and denominator by their greatest common divisor (GCD).
